Now more than 30 years old, the award-winning 2008 Honda Accord still garners respect as an all-around quality ride. From front fascia to rear bumper, inside and out, reviewers like Edmunds claim the Accord "does just about everything right." Car and Driver describes it as "the family sedan-equivalent of a utility infielder who makes the all-star squad." Noting the Accord's long history, U.S. News reviewer Rick Newman uses the metaphor of a favorite cotton sweater to describe the Accord. "Comfy and all-purpose, but familiar, if not boring." The 2008 Accord was chosen by Consumer Guide as a Best Buy, and Car and Driver recognized it as one of its 10 Best Cars for 2008, noting that the Accord has received this recognition 21 times, "despite platoons of attractive challengers every year." Moreover, the Accord received 5 out of 5 stars in frontal impacts in government crash tests and the highest score of "good" from the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ety.
